Chargaon Population - Bhandara, Maharashtra

Chargaon is a medium size village located in Tumsar Taluka of Bhandara district, Maharashtra with total 230 families residing. The Chargaon village has population of 1019 of which 528 are males while 491 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Chargaon village population of children with age 0-6 is 110 which makes up 10.79 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Chargaon village is 930 which is higher than Maharashtra state average of 929. Child Sex Ratio for the Chargaon as per census is 930, higher than Maharashtra average of 894.

Chargaon village has higher literacy rate compared to Maharashtra. In 2011, literacy rate of Chargaon village was 83.17 % compared to 82.34 % of Maharashtra. In Chargaon Male literacy stands at 92.57 % while female literacy rate was 73.06 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 8.34 % while Schedule Tribe (ST) were 1.18 % of total population in Chargaon village.

Work Profile

In Chargaon village out of total population, 525 were engaged in work activities. 55.24 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 44.76 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 525 workers engaged in Main Work, 105 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 134 were Agricultural labourer.
